The race results just came out on timingindia.com. There were lots of Delhi Runners around. In fact, I met about 8 on my train to Mumbai, and several more at the Expo and the run. Also, it was fun to meet so many runners who I have just known through emails and facebook from all over India.

My net timing was 4:52:57, a personal best at Mumbai.

Lets share our experiences and timings here.

Good:
* Frequent medical stops towards the end with helpful volunteers
* great crowd support, people offering all sorts of nourishment and encouragement all the way
* better start for full marathon runners with less crowd

Not so Good:
* Almost no toilets on the route
* No water stop on 5K sea link stretch
* no medals for half marathon finishers

My first full, 4:52:55, not bad for a first timer
I was walking km no 41 due to pain, when Tanvir came behind me, inspired me to run and both of us toghether with Ramesh crossed finish line toghether. I did 21 iin 2 hrs , but the sea-link and the lack of water slowed me down,. Running downhill from Peddar road started an attack of ITBS in right knee, causing me to slow down in km no 40 and 41.
Overall thrilling experience , but for the water issue.
Also the promised energy drink was nowhere to be seen.
